加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.4js.com.cn/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 百科 > 正文

网站构建全攻略:框架选型与设计原则

发布时间:2026-04-14 13:58:43 所属栏目:百科 来源:DaWei
导读:  网站构建的第一步是明确需求,包括目标用户、核心功能及扩展性预期。例如,电商类网站需侧重商品展示与支付流程,内容平台则需优化文章加载与阅读体验。需求分析直接影响框架选型,若项目强调快速迭代,可考虑轻

  网站构建的第一步是明确需求,包括目标用户、核心功能及扩展性预期。例如,电商类网站需侧重商品展示与支付流程,内容平台则需优化文章加载与阅读体验。需求分析直接影响框架选型,若项目强调快速迭代,可考虑轻量级框架如Vue.js;若需长期维护且功能复杂,React或Angular的组件化架构更合适。技术栈的兼容性也需纳入考量,如后端若使用Node.js,前端选TypeScript能提升代码一致性,降低协作成本。


  框架选型需平衡性能、生态与学习曲线。React以虚拟DOM和单向数据流著称,适合大型应用开发,但需搭配状态管理库(如Redux)增加复杂度;Vue的渐进式设计允许逐步引入特性,对新手友好,且官方工具链完善;Angular则提供完整解决方案(依赖注入、模块化等),适合企业级项目,但学习成本较高。社区活跃度与文档质量是关键指标,活跃的开源社区能加速问题解决,避免技术债务积累。


2026AI模拟图,仅供参考

  设计原则需围绕用户体验与可维护性展开。一致性是核心,包括视觉风格(色彩、字体)、交互逻辑(按钮位置、反馈形式)及代码规范(命名、注释)。例如,统一使用CSS预处理器(如Sass)管理样式,避免重复代码;通过组件化开发(如React的Component或Vue的Single-File Components)提升复用性,减少维护成本。响应式设计同样重要,需确保网站在不同设备(桌面、移动端)均能流畅展示,可通过媒体查询或CSS Grid布局实现。


  性能优化是长期运营的关键。代码层面需减少HTTP请求(合并文件、使用雪碧图)、启用Gzip压缩、利用浏览器缓存;架构层面可考虑服务端渲染(SSR)提升首屏加载速度,或采用CDN加速静态资源分发。需定期监控性能指标(如Lighthouse评分),针对瓶颈(如图片过大、渲染阻塞)进行针对性优化。安全设计也不容忽视,包括输入验证防止XSS攻击、HTTPS加密传输数据、定期更新依赖库修复漏洞。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章